University Terrace, Dallas,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in University Terrace?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
University Terrace Studio Apartments | $1,343 | $699 | $2,692 |
| University Terrace 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,431 | $750 | $3,203 |
| University Terrace 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,954 | $980 | $5,627 |
| University Terrace 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,756 | $1,559 | $6,515 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io University Terrace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in University Terrace with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in University Terrace is at Cityscape Apartments listed at $699.
How much is the average rent for a Studio University Terrace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in University Terrace is $1,343.
What is the largest available Studio University Terrace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in University Terrace is a 1,159 square feet unit starting from $2,692 at Mirasol Park Lane.
What is the average size for University Terrace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in University Terrace is currently 481 sq ft.
